Samsung came up top with 20-nm NAND Flash

Wow, 45-nm used to be all the rage but now, thanks to Samsung it will now change with their 20-nm flash memory and it will be faster and much cheaper.

Months after IM Flash Tech started producing their 25-nm flash, Samsung bursts their bubble with and came back with 20-nm. In March '09, Samsung has began producing 32Gb NAND with 30nm-class process technology. They have shipped samples to several customers and is planning to expand their production this year.

Samsung also claimed that it will be more reliable and is up to 30 percent faster than the 30-nm MLC NAND and will be 20MB/s read, 10MB/s write with their increased density and at the same time, lowered production costs. Good thing? Yes it is!
